Chapter 1 Getting Started Thank you for choosing the H67MA-ED55 Series (MS7676 v1.X) Micro-ATX mainboard. The H67MA-ED55 Series mainboards are based on Intel® H67 chipsets for optimal system efficiency. Designed to fit the advanced Intel® LGA1155 processor, the H67MA-ED55 Series deliver a high performance and professional desktop platform solution.
Getting Started Mainboard Specifications Processor Support ■ Intel® processor in the LGA1155 package (For the latest information about CPU, please visit http://www.msi.com/index. php?func=cpuform2) Base Clock ■ 100 MHz Chipset ■ Intel® H67 chipset Memory Support ■ 4 DDR3 DIMMs support DDR3 1333/ 1066 DRAM (16GB Max) ■ Supports Dual-Channel mode (For more information on compatible components, please visit http://www.msi.com/index.

Hardware Setup Memory These DIMM slots are used for installing memory modules. For more information on compatible components, please visit http://www.msi.com/index.php?func=testreport DDR3 240-pin, 1.5V 48x2=96 pin 72x2=144 pin Dual-Channel mode Population Rule In Dual-Channel mode, the memory modules can transmit and receive data with two data bus lines simultaneously. Enabling Dual-Channel mode can enhance the system performance.

Hardware Setup Power Supply ATX 24-pin Power Connector: JPWR1 This connector allows you to connect an ATX 24-pin power supply. To connect the ATX 24-pin power supply, make sure the plug of the power supply is inserted in the proper orientation and the pins are aligned. Then push down the power supply firmly into the connector. You may use the 20-pin ATX power supply as you like. Hardware Setup Jumper Clear CMOS Jumper: JBAT1 There is a CMOS RAM onboard that has a power supply from an external battery to keep the data of system configuration. With the CMOS RAM, the system can automatically boot OS every time it is turned on. If you want to clear the system configuration, set the jumper to clear data. 1 JBAT1 1 Keep Data 1 Clear Data Important You can clear CMOS by shorting 2-3 pin while the system is off. Then return to 12 pin position.

MS-7676 ▶ tRP This setting controls the number of cycles for Row Address Strobe (RAS) to be allowed to precharge. If insufficient time is allowed for the RAS to accumulate its charge before DRAM refresh, refreshing may be incomplete and DRAM may fail to retain data. This item applies only when synchronous DRAM is installed in the system. ▶ tRFC This setting determines the time RFC takes to read from and write to a memory cell.

BIOS Setup ▶ OverSpeed Protection Overspeed Protection function can monitor the current CPU draws as well as its power consumption. If it exceeds a certain level, the processor automatically reduces its clock speed. If you want to overclock your CPU, set it to [Disabled]. ▶ Intel C-State C-state is a power management state that significantly reduces the power of the processor during idle. This field will appear after you installed the CPU which supports c-state technology.

Appendix A Realtek Audio The Realtek audio provides 10-channel DAC that simultaneously supports 7.1 sound playback and 2 channels of independent stereo sound output (multiple streaming) through the Front-Out-Left and Front-Out-Right channels.
Realtek Audio Installing the Realtek HD Audio Driver You need to install the HD audio driver for Realtek audio codec to function properly before you can get access to 2-, 4-, 6-, 8- channel or 7.1+2 channel audio operations. Follow the procedures described below to install the drivers for different operating systems. Installation for Windows® For Windows® XP, you must install Windows® XP Service Pack3 or later before installing the driver.

Intel RAID Degraded RAID Array A RAID 1, RAID 5 or RAID 10 volume is reported as degraded when one of its hard drive members fails or is temporarily disconnected, and data mirroring is lost. As a result, the system can only utilize the remaining functional hard drive member. To re-establish data mirroring and restore data redundancy, refer to the procedure below that corresponds to the current situation. Missing Hard Drive Member 1.
